Discontinued
Support ended on September 20, 2016 with Firefox 49.

What is Firefox Hello?
Firefox Hello is a free video chat with anyone, anywhere, right from your browser.
Instantly browse any Web page with a friend.
Quick, easy and ready to go
One click to send your friend an invitation No logins, passwords or accounts required Nothing extra to download — all you need is Firefox!
Made for sharing the Web
Collaborate and make decisions in real time Share what you’re looking at, safely and securely Invite friends, even if they don’t use Firefox
